Kandraula

Kandraula is a village located in Fatehpur tehsil of Bara Banki district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Fatehpur (tehsildar office) and 33km away from district headquarter Barabanki. As per 2009 stats, Kandraula village is also a gram panchayat.

About Kandraula

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kandraula is 164021. The village spans a total geographical area of 157.92 hectares. Fatehpur is nearest town to Kandraula village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 3km away.

Population of Kandraula

According to the 2011 Census, Kandraula has a total population of about 1,544, with approximately 802 males and 742 females. The sex ratio is around 925 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 236 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 281 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 59.26%, with male literacy at about 66.46% and female literacy near 51.48%. There are around 246 households in the village. Connectivity of Kandraula

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kandraula. As per the 2011 stats, Kandraula had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
